Microsoft fixes the fix that broke Excel paste – partly
Source: The Register
Microsoft issued a partial hotfix for an Excel paste-failure bug, but the fix applies only to Excel 2016 and may still fail in workbooks using conditional formatting. The issue was introduced following September security updates affecting Excel 2024, 2021, 2019, and 2016, with newer-version users still awaiting remediation. Microsoft also resolved a separate Windows Security false alert that incorrectly reported Defender Antivirus as disabled, while other September Windows update issues remain unresolved.
Analysis
The direct P&L effect for MSFT is immaterial: Office commercial revenue is subscription-led, and a short-lived productivity defect will not alter near-term seat growth or gross margin. The investable issue is a modest increase in enterprise update-validation costs and patch deferrals, particularly among regulated customers that cannot easily separate security remediation from productivity risk. Repeated quality-control incidents can marginally weaken the premium attached to Microsoft’s integrated enterprise stack, but only if they show up in renewal friction, elevated support costs, or slower Microsoft 365 Copilot deployment rather than isolated IT tickets.
Near term, this is not a reason to reduce MSFT exposure; the likely market response is noise relative to Azure growth, AI monetization, and capital-return execution. Over 1-3 months, monitor whether administrators broaden update rings or defer Office patches, which would create a second-order cybersecurity exposure by delaying remediation of genuine vulnerabilities. The 6-18 month risk is that persistent release-quality failures raise the total cost of ownership for large Microsoft estates and give GOOGL Workspace a sharper procurement talking point, although migration switching costs remain high. The thesis becomes material only if Microsoft discloses higher support/service costs, enterprise renewal pressure, or a measurable slowdown in Microsoft 365 commercial seat or ARPU trends.
